About Passco Companies, LLC
Passco Companies, LLC is a real estate investment firm specializing in the acquisition, development, and management of multifamily and commercial properties across the United States. Founded in 1998, the company is headquartered in Irvine, California, and has acquired over $7 billion in assets while serving more than 12,000 investors. Because the company manages significant real estate assets and serves a broad base of investors, tenants, and business contacts, it collects and retains a range of personal and financial information on individuals connected to its operations.
What Happened?
Passco Companies, LLC was listed in a Maine Attorney General filing describing an external system breach — characterized as hacking — that took place on August 7th, 2025. Passco discovered the unauthorized access on December 16th, 2025, after retaining third-party forensic specialists to investigate suspicious activity on its systems. The compromised data varies by individual and includes names, Social Security numbers, driver’s license or state identification numbers, and financial account information. A total of 8,335 people were affected. Passco is offering 12 months of credit monitoring and identity theft protection through Experian IdentityWorks at no cost to affected individuals.
The notification timeline reflects a significant delay. Passco began providing written notice to some affected individuals on April 17th, 2026 — roughly four months after discovery and approximately ten months after the breach itself. A supplemental notice was filed with Maine on June 11th, 2026, after Passco completed additional work to locate mailing addresses for more affected individuals, a process that continued through May 19th, 2026. No ransomware group has publicly claimed responsibility, and no independent media coverage of this incident has been identified.

What Should You Do?
If you received a notice from Passco, enroll in the Experian IdentityWorks credit monitoring service before the enrollment deadline stated in your letter. Beyond that, consider placing a fraud alert or credit freeze with the three major credit bureaus —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ion — to make it harder for someone to open new accounts in your name. You can request your free annual credit reports at AnnualCreditReport.com and review them carefully for accounts or inquiries you do not recognize. Because financial account information was among the data exposed, monitor your bank and financial accounts closely for any unauthorized transactions. If you believe your information is being misused, visit IdentityTheft.gov to report it and get a personalized recovery plan.
